Grasping the Concept of Hardiness Zones
Knowing hardiness zones is key for those involved in gardening and landscapers working to grow plants that will prosper in their defined climates. These zones, created by the USDA, classify areas based on the usual lowest winter temperatures. By identifying the hardiness zone of a site, gardeners can select plants that are more likely to withstand local conditions. Each zone is given a number, and subdivisions show minor temperature variations. For example, a plant classified to Zone 5 might not do well in Zone 4, where winters are harsher. Knowing these zones helps in making informed decisions on plant selection, ensuring healthier landscapes and cutting down on plant failure. This knowledge finally contributes to a more sustainable and vibrant garden or landscape.
Native Flora Selection
While many gardeners may be tempted to choose exotic plants for their landscapes, opting for regional plants often yields finer outcomes. Regional species are conditioned for native weather and ground composition, demanding decreased watering and attention against non-native varieties. They provide essential habitats for indigenous animals, promoting biodiversity and ecological balance. Selecting regional plants can also lower infestation troubles, as these plants are inherently tough to area-specific illnesses. Also, weaving in native plants enhances the decorative value of a landscape by capturing the region's natural beauty. Landscape designers are prompted to examine the particular regional species suitable for their area, providing a vibrant landscape that aligns with environmental sustainability. To sum up, native plant selection fashions a harmonious and resilient landscape.
Understanding seasonal planting requirements helps you succeed
In planning a garden, gardeners must consider the seasonal climate variations that impact plant growth and health. Choosing plants that do well in certain climate zones guarantees peak performance and longevity. For example, in the warmer regions, drought-resistant plants are often selected, while cooler climates benefit from hardy perennials that can withstand frost. Understanding local weather patterns, including rainfall and temperature fluctuations, assists in selecting the right species. Additionally, seasonal changes govern the best planting times; spring suits many annuals, whereas fall is ideal for some perennials. By aligning plant selection with local climate conditions, gardeners can create vibrant, sustainable landscapes that flourish through all seasons, reducing maintenance efforts and enhancing the overall appeal of the garden.

How to Make Your Landscaping More Eco-Friendly?
How can homeowners convert their outdoor spaces into environmentally conscious landscapes? One effective approach is to incorporate native plants, which need less water and maintenance while helping local wildlife. Using water-conserving species can greatly decrease water consumption, making landscapes more sustainable.
Another solution involves utilizing rain gardens to manage stormwater discharge competently, facilitating rainwater to seep into the ground rather than being part of contaminants. Homeowners can also decide organic fertilizers and pest management techniques methods to curtail chemical usage, promoting a healthier ecosystem.
Porous surface products used for walkways and parking areas improve water seepage, reducing erosion and runoff. Additionally, installing compost bins supports waste recycling and enriches soil health.
Essential Year-Round Landscape Care
What essential activities promise a landscape remains vibrant and well throughout the year? Year-round landscape service encompasses a selection of necessary activities that promote superior advancement and aesthetics. Regular mowing makes certain that grass remains healthy and at an ideal height, while seasonal nutrient supply furnishes vital nutrients. Shearing shrubs and trees not only maintains their shape but also encourages healthy progression and reduces the risk of disease.
Weeding is an additional crucial task since it inhibits conflict for supplies among plants. Mulching helps keep soil moisture and reduces weed growth, boosting the overall aesthetic of garden beds. Seasonal inspections of irrigation systems also ensure efficient water use, preventing waste and advancing sustainability.
